Examining a wide array of ancient writings, Brent Nongbri dispels the commonly held idea that there is such a thing as ancient religion. Nongbri shows how misleading it is to speak as though religion was a concept native to pre-modern cultures
Content:
What do we mean by "religion"? -- Lost in translation: inserting "religion" into ancient texts -- Some (premature) births of religion in antiquity -- Christians and "others" in the premodern era -- Renaissance, reformation, and religion in the sixteenth and seventeenth centuries -- New worlds, new religions, world religions -- The modern origins of ancient religions -- Conclusion: after religion?
